ORDINANCE NO. 2019-10 <br />SAINT ANTHONY VILLAGE, MINNESOTA <br /> <br />AN ORDINANCE AMENDING MULTIPLE SECTIONS OF CHAPTER 33 SEWER, WATER, <br />LICENSE AND PERMIT FEES, STORM WATER FACILITIES AND CHAPTER 52 WATER <br />READING AND BILLING <br /> <br />The City Council of the City of Saint Anthony Village ordains as follows: <br />Section One. Amendment to the City of Saint Anthony Village City Code to Amend Sections §33.015 <br />Sewer Charges to Owner; §33.016 Residential Premises, §33.019 Sewer Minimum Charge, §33.036 Water <br />Charges to Owner; §33.037 Water Minimum Charge, §33.038 Commencing & Discontinuing Service, §33.041 <br />Street Excavation, §33.061 Establishment of Fee Amounts, §33.090 Charges for Storm Water Facilities, and <br />§52.05 Water Reading and Billing of the City Code of the City of Saint Anthony Village is hereby amended as <br />follows. The deleted language is represented by strikethrough text. The additional language is represented by <br />single underlined text. <br />§ 33.015 CHARGES TO OWNER. <br /> <br />The owner of any property connected with the city sanitary sewer system must pay as basic rental charges <br />for the use of the system the charges set forth in this subchapter. <br />(1993 Code, § 605.01) <br /> <br />§ 33.016 RESIDENTIAL PREMISES. <br /> <br />(A) Charges based on water usage. All single-family, 2-family, and townhouse dwellings will be <br />charged quarterly based upon the number of gallons of water used during the months of January, <br />February, and March of each year, as determined from meter readings obtained by the water meters <br />electronically. <br /> <br />(B) Leak or malfunction. The quarterly charge will be based upon the actual meter readings for the first <br />quarter, notwithstanding any leak or malfunction in the plumbing system during the period. If the leak <br />or malfunction occurs during first quarter, the owner is responsible for paying the charges during that <br />period. When the leak is repaired by the city, the quarterly charge will be based upon meter history or <br />the subsequent quarter for which there is no leak or malfunction in the plumbing system. <br /> <br />(C) Meter not used in first quarter. If a person becomes the occupant of residential premises during or <br />after the first quarter, and in any other case where a water meter is not in use during all of the first <br />quarter, the quarterly charge will be based on the previous fourth quarter or upon actual usage during <br />the second quarter. The charge will be prorated from the date of occupancy. <br /> <br />(D) Water service from other city. The occupants of any 1- or 2-family dwelling which is connected to <br />the water system of any other municipality must obtain and submit to the city water meter readings of <br />the type required by § 52.05. <br />(1993 Code, § 605.02) <br /> <br />§ 33.018 SEWER CHARGE RATES AND METRO WASTE SURCHARGE. <br /> <br />All sewer charges will be billed at the current rate of $4.64 per 1,000 gallons, quarterly Collection system charge <br />$12.80 per residential equivalency unit. <br />(1993 Code, § 605.04) (Am.
